How do you have your Avaya phones deployed with your sipX system?  Are
they managed or unmanaged?  Are you using a 46xxsettings.txt file?  If
so, please post it.

When you say that a call to the X-lite "doesn't work", what exactly
happens?  Do you get a fast busy?  Does it go straight to voice mail? 
Do you get tones?

Have you tried running a pcap or a sip-trace on your calls, yet?  If so,
could you post these?

I am currently running a deployment of several Avaya 9600 phones with
sipX.  I can probably help you, if you can provide me with some of the
above details.

> Hi all,
> My sipxecs server works well with softphone like X-lite, I can make
> outgoing and ingoing calls between extensions, but I have a problem
> with a hard phone, Avaya 4620 and 4621 in fact.
> the registration is OK and all parameters (IP Adresse, Mask, Route,
> Call Server, File server and Extension) are OK too.
> I can make calls from X-lite to Avaya but from Avaya to X-lite doesn't
> work.
> Is there a problem with this Avaya IP Phone range and Sipxecs ?
> Is it a problem with Avaya SIP firmware? the firmware version for my
> Avaya IP phone is 2.2.
